Este artículo explica cómo crear una PNG transparente usando Java. Contiene todas las instrucciones para desarrollar un generador de imágenes transparentes con Java mediante pasos detallados y un código de ejemplo. Aprenderás a crear un fondo transparente y dibujar imágenes sobre él.
Pasos para Generar Imágenes Transparentes con Java
- Configura el entorno para usar Aspose.Imaging for Java y crear una imagen transparente
- Define el tamaño de la imagen PNG de salida, crea un objeto PngOptions y establece el tipo de color en true color con canal alfa
- Crea una imagen PNG en memoria, conviértela en RasterImage y genera una colección de píxeles
- Haz el fondo completamente transparente ajustando el valor alfa
- Guarda los píxeles en la imagen de origen
- Dibuja algunas formas y texto de ejemplo en la imagen PNG
- Guarda la imagen en el disco
Estos pasos resumen cómo desarrollar un generador de fotos transparentes con Java. Crea un PNG en memoria especificando tamaño y tipo de color con la clase PngOptions, conviértelo en RasterImage y accede a la colección de píxeles para ajustar el valor alfa de cada uno. Usa el objeto Graphics para dibujar formas y texto y guarda el archivo en el disco en formato PNG.
Código para Crear PNG Transparente con Java
Este código demuestra el proceso para crear una imagen transparente con Java. La imagen de salida será transparente, permitiendo ver a través de los colores, mientras que las formas y el texto permanecen en su color original. Para crear una imagen semitransparente, ajusta el valor alfa a 128 o cualquier otro valor.
Este artículo nos ha enseñado el proceso para crear una imagen transparente. Para poner una firma en una foto, consulta el artículo Poner firma en foto usando Java.